Sick Days in Bed A researcher wishes to see if the average number of sick days a worker takes per year is less than 5. A random sample of 26 workers at a large department store had a mean of 4.6. The standard deviation of the population is 1.2. Is there enough evidence to support the researcher's claim at a=0.10? Assume that the variable is normally distributed. Use the critical value method with tables. Part 1 of 5 State the hypotheses and identify the claim with the correct hypothesis. H: H = 5 not claim v HM
